Transaction 17ec96e5d816b33dbeebb63dbae10d7032f57eb5119d3aa4407220ebf945bdbe
2 Input
2 Outputs
- 17ec96e5d816b33dbeebb63dbae10d7032f57eb5119d3aa4407220ebf945bdbe:0
- 17ec96e5d816b33dbeebb63dbae10d7032f57eb5119d3aa4407220ebf945bdbe:1
value 506454
address 1EqeS1aQQnnN9mMuBtoNhuH1nqLj6q3WZE
value 1024418
address 14CdtBwmNisMaB7xCx7uAtDDZxNDRgtv2E